Title :
A dispatching mechanism providing REMPLI Applications with QoS

Abstract :
For supporting applications with different timing constraints, a PLC (Power Line Communication) system must provide differentiated QoS (Quality of Service). In this paper a traffic dispatching policy is specified and implemented which guarantees both required periodic data update and short end-to-end delay of aperiodic data request services. This policy is compared with the classic dual-priority one showing its good performance.
